Can grapes be hydroponically cultivated?
Grapes can be cultivated through hydroponics, which has its own advantages compared to soil cultivation. This fruit can complete its growth in a hydroponic environment. If germination is induced in winter, hydroponic fruiting can still be achieved, with fruits maturing around autumn. However, it is also important to prevent root rot.

Hydroponic cultivation methods and key points for grapes
1. Hydroponic preparation
Find a glass bottle in advance, disinfect it, and fill it with clean water, making sure the water level does not cover the bottom of the root system. Select a grape plant with good growth and place it about 5 centimeters away from the rim of the cup.
2. Carry out hydroponic cultivation
Before hydroponic cultivation, the roots of the grapes should also be trimmed appropriately. Pay attention to not letting the water level get too high, then place it in a sunny environment, and move it to a dark environment after germination.
Precautions for hydroponic cultivation of grapes
1. During the hydroponic cultivation of grapes, it is best to keep the environmental temperature between 5-30°C. This way, the plant will feel comfortable in the environment and be able to grow normally.
2. In addition to adding nutrient solution, hydroponic grapes also need to be changed water regularly, about every 5-10 days. If the water is not changed for a long time, the water quality will deteriorate, and the oxygen in the water will decrease, making it easy for the plant to die.
